The Milwaukee M18FHIW2F12-502X is a powerful 18V cordless impact wrench designed for demanding fastening tasks. It offers impressive torque, with 1491 Nm for tightening and a nut-busting peak torque of 2034 Nm, making it well suited for heavy-duty jobs like automotive repair or industrial use. The 1/2-inch drive size is standard for versatility and compatibility with many sockets.

Its compact length of 193 mm helps reach tight spaces where larger tools might struggle. The tool runs at a no-load speed of up to 2000 RPM, allowing you to complete tasks noticeably faster compared to older models. The 4-mode DRIVE CONTROL feature lets you adjust speed and torque for different applications, adding to its flexibility. Battery powered with included 5Ah batteries and a charger, it is portable and cordless, though it weighs about 7.4 kg with packaging, which may affect comfort during extended use.

Milwaukee’s robust gear case and vibration control system add durability and comfort, making this impact wrench a reliable choice for professionals or serious DIYers who need a balance of power, control, and portability in a compact tool.

The Makita DTW1002Z is a powerful cordless impact wrench designed for demanding jobs where strong tightening torque is essential. It offers a high maximum torque of 1000 Newton meters, making it suitable for working with standard bolts ranging from M12 to M30 and high tensile bolts from M10 to M24. Powered by an 18V lithium-ion battery (sold separately), it provides the convenience of cordless use but requires compatible Makita batteries and chargers to maintain warranty coverage. The brushless motor helps improve efficiency and durability while reducing noise to 108 dBA, which is on the louder side but typical for high-torque impact tools.

It features three electronic impact power settings, allowing you to adjust performance to match different tasks, and supports both clockwise and anti-clockwise rotation for fastening and loosening bolts. Weighing about 3.13 kg (roughly 6.9 pounds), it’s somewhat heavy, which could affect comfort during extended use, but it balances power and ergonomics reasonably well. The fixed square drive and compact length (about 23 cm) help in accessing tighter spaces. This model comes without batteries and charger, so those need to be purchased separately.

Users appreciate its solid build and reliability, reflected by a strong customer rating of 4.8 out of 5. This impact wrench is well suited for professionals or serious DIYers needing strong torque and solid performance in a cordless tool, though it may feel heavy for casual users and requires investment in Makita battery accessories.

The DEWALT 18V XR Brushless 1/2" Compact Impact Wrench is a solid choice for those needing a powerful yet lightweight tool for tightening and loosening bolts. It delivers up to 406 Nm of torque, which is strong enough for most automotive and DIY tasks. The 1/2 inch drive size is standard for many sockets, and the hog ring feature allows quick socket changes without fuss.

Weighing just under 1 kg and measuring 24 cm long, it is fairly easy to handle in tight spaces and won't tire your arm quickly. Its brushless motor not only provides good power but also tends to last longer and run cooler than brushed motors. The variable speed trigger and 4-mode switch help you control the tool precisely, making it suitable for delicate jobs as well as tougher ones.

This impact wrench is well suited for DIY enthusiasts and professionals who need a reliable, cordless tool that balances power, weight, and control. Keep in mind this is a bare unit, so you need to have or buy an 18V DEWALT battery separately, which adds to the overall cost.

Buying Guide for the Best Impact Wrenches

Impact wrenches are powerful tools used to tighten or loosen nuts and bolts with high torque output. They are commonly used in automotive repair, construction, and heavy equipment maintenance. When choosing an impact wrench, it's important to consider the specific tasks you will be performing, as different models offer varying levels of power, speed, and convenience. Understanding the key specifications will help you select the right tool for your needs.
TorqueTorque is the rotational force that the impact wrench can apply to a fastener. It is measured in foot-pounds (ft-lbs) or Newton-meters (Nm). Higher torque is important for loosening stubborn or rusted bolts and for heavy-duty applications. Impact wrenches typically range from 100 ft-lbs for light tasks to over 1,000 ft-lbs for industrial use. Choose a torque level based on the toughest job you expect to encounter; for automotive work, around 300-500 ft-lbs is often sufficient.
Drive SizeThe drive size refers to the size of the square drive that holds the socket. Common sizes include 1/4-inch, 3/8-inch, 1/2-inch, 3/4-inch, and 1-inch. Smaller drive sizes are suitable for lighter tasks and tighter spaces, while larger drive sizes are used for heavy-duty applications. For general automotive work, a 1/2-inch drive is typically adequate. Consider the size of the fasteners you will be working with to determine the appropriate drive size.
Speed (RPM)Speed, measured in revolutions per minute (RPM), indicates how fast the impact wrench can rotate. Higher speeds allow for quicker fastening and removal of bolts. However, too much speed without adequate control can lead to over-tightening or damage. Impact wrenches usually offer speeds ranging from 1,000 to 3,000 RPM. If you need precision and control, look for models with variable speed settings.
Impacts Per Minute (IPM)Impacts per minute (IPM) measure how many times the hammer mechanism strikes the anvil per minute. Higher IPM can improve the tool's ability to loosen tough fasteners. Impact wrenches typically range from 2,000 to 4,000 IPM. If you frequently deal with rusted or stuck bolts, a higher IPM can be beneficial. Consider the balance between IPM and torque for your specific needs.
Power SourceImpact wrenches can be powered by electricity (corded or cordless) or air (pneumatic). Cordless models offer portability and convenience, ideal for remote or outdoor work, but require battery management. Corded models provide consistent power without the need for recharging but limit mobility. Pneumatic wrenches are powerful and commonly used in professional settings but require an air compressor. Choose based on your work environment and power availability.
Weight and ErgonomicsThe weight and design of an impact wrench affect user comfort and fatigue during prolonged use. Lighter models are easier to handle and reduce strain, especially in overhead or extended tasks. Ergonomic designs with comfortable grips and balanced weight distribution enhance usability. Consider how long and how often you will use the tool to determine the importance of weight and ergonomics in your decision.
